    Cachi is a wonderful little town in a complete colonial...

    Cachi is a wonderful little town in a complete colonial style situated at 2500 meters altitude. This helps with the temperature, which is around 25 degrees while it’s 30+ in Cafayate. Around the large square with tall, shady trees, there are several restaurants. All Argentine towns have such a large square, green and with shady trees. The squares, which are always called 9th of July Square or another famous date, attract both tourists and locals, and especially in the evening, there is a rich social life with music and performances. As always, people sit and drink mate tea from characteristic cups with built-in straws. Read more here: https://www.inditravel.org/en/salta-cafayate-cachi-road-trip-argentina/

    Our visit to Cafayete was incredible.

    Our visit to Cafayete was incredible. The Domos del Viento were an experience in themselves with spectacular vistas, beautiful clear blue skies by days, sunsets over the mountain scapes, and brilliant starlit nights uncluttered by city lights. The Quilmes ruins are meticulously preserved and maintained, and the visitor centre displays function in Spanish, English and other languages. Various wineries have tastings, restaurants and accommodations up and down the valley (if you can’t get a reservation at the Domos). The food in local restaurants varies from simple to sophisticated but always featuring local cuisine and ingredients. The people are welcoming and helpful. And I suppose I should mention that the local Cafayete wines are excellent by the glass and even better by the bottle.
